If you fancy a self-guided walk, then pick up some directions from Reception for an easy 40-45 minute stroll to the Thomson River. It’s a perennial river that forms part of the mighty Lake Eyre Basin. The Thomson River is a favourite for local water sports such as skiing, kayaking, and swimming. A quick drive up the road is The Qantas Founders Museum. It’s more than a museum! With wing walks and Airpark tours, this award-winning attraction celebrates the founding of our national airline Qantas, which was founded in Longreach. Winton, located in the heart of Queensland’s outback, is a town steeped in history and natural beauty. Known as the birthplace of Australia's national song, "Waltzing Matilda," Winton offers a unique blend of cultural heritage, fascinating attractions, and stunning landscapes. Winton is home to several iconic historical sites. The Waltzing Matilda Centre, dedicated to the famous Australian ballad, provides an immersive experience with interactive exhibits and displays celebrating the song’s history and its creator, Banjo Paterson. Additionally, the town’s rich history in the opal mining industry can be explored at the Opal Walk, featuring local gems and informative displays. One of Winton’s most remarkable features is its connection to Australia’s dinosaur heritage. Visit the Australian Age of Dinosaurs Museum, which houses the world’s largest collection of Australian dinosaur fossils. The museum offers guided tours, fossil preparation demonstrations, and the chance to see real dinosaur bones up close. The nearby Dinosaur Stampede National Monument at Lark Quarry Conservation Park is another must-see, showcasing the only known fossilized dinosaur stampede in the world. Winton is surrounded by the stunning landscapes of Queensland’s outback. Bladensburg National Park offers breathtaking scenery, with rugged gorges, rolling plains, and abundant wildlife. It’s an ideal spot for hiking, birdwatching, and photography. The nearby Carisbrooke Station provides guided tours of the dramatic landscapes, including ancient rock formations and Aboriginal rock art.
